Define the theme and budget

Choose an appropriate theme

The first step in creating a checklist for a birthday is defining the theme. It ensures consistency across decoration, invitations, cake, and activities. In practice, choosing a theme early allows easier access to accessories and the preparation of original activities.

Set a realistic budget

Setting a budget is essential. Overspending often occurs when purchasing unplanned items. The checklist should include categories for each expense: venue, food, decoration, gifts, and entertainment.

Prepare the guest list

Creating an accurate guest list is crucial. It determines the quantity of food, seating, and activities required. In practice, it is recommended to allow a margin for last-minute guests and send invitations in advance.

Manage RSVPs

Including RSVP management in the checklist provides clear tracking and prevents surprises. A simple table with name, confirmation, and dietary requirements facilitates logistics.

Organize the venue and decoration

Book and prepare the venue

Venue reservation should appear in the checklist from the start. Checking availability, equipment, and access conditions is essential to avoid surprises.

Plan the decoration

Decoration should follow the chosen theme and be itemized: balloons, banners, centerpieces, tablecloths, and lighting. In practice, a detailed list saves time and ensures nothing is missing.

Plan activities and schedule

Choose suitable entertainment

The checklist should include planned activities: games, workshops, shows, or music. Well-planned activities maintain energy and excitement throughout the party.

Organize timing

A schedule helps coordinate key moments: guest arrival, gift opening, cake, and activities. Including these timings in the checklist ensures the party flows smoothly.

Prepare food and cake

Select the menu

The checklist should detail meals, drinks, and snacks. Providing variety and considering guests’ dietary restrictions reduces issues on the day.

Order or prepare the cake

Include the cake and accessories (candles, stand) in the checklist. Ordering or preparing the cake in advance ensures it is ready and fresh.

Check equipment and supplies

List all necessities

The checklist should cover dishes, tablecloths, cutlery, napkins, and activity materials. This step avoids last-minute purchases and forgotten items.

Plan for backup

Including backup items like extra decorations, games, or snacks helps manage unforeseen issues and remain calm.
